Group Product Manager Position Summary
We’re seeking a Group Product Manager to lead claim submission strategy and execution for athenaCollector. This role owns the product roadmap for claim submission workflows and infrastructure that support hundreds of thousands of claims per day, ensuring the platform scales for future growth while improving outcomes for operations teams and customers. You’ll lead a small team of product managers and act as the domain expert shaping strategy across product, engineering, UX, analytics, operations, and client-facing partners. About the Role / Team
This is a high-impact leadership role on the athenaCollector RCM product team. You’ll help redesign and modernize core medical billing and claim submission workflows so practices can capture charges, submit clean claims efficiently, and reduce administrative burden. Your work will directly influence claim acceptance rates, speed to payment, operational efficiency, and the overall client experience. This role sits at the center of athenaCollector’s claim submission strategy. By improving scale, reliability, and operational efficiency, you’ll help ensure practices can submit claims cleanly and get paid faster while supporting athenahealth’s long-term growth. About Athena Health

Athenahealth, Inc. is a provider of cloud-based services for healthcare providers. The company was founded in 1997 by Jonathan Bush and Todd Park and is headquartered in Watertown, Massachusetts. Athenahealth's services include electronic health records, revenue cycle management, and patient engagement. The company serves healthcare providers in the United States and has been recognized for its innovative approach to healthcare technology. In 2018, Athenahealth generated $1.2 billion in revenue.
